Transforming growth factor-alpha expression in benign and malignant human prostatic disease
The International Journal of Biological Markers
|January 1, 1992
Summary
Transforming growth factor-alpha (TGF alpha) is present in both benign and malignant prostate tissues. Immunohistochemistry shows TGF alpha expression is higher in malignant biopsies, aiding in detecting premalignant and malignant lesions.

Background:
- Prostatic disease management benefits from understanding biological variables.
- Identifying biomarkers can prevent overtreatment and guide therapy selection.
- Transforming growth factor-alpha (TGF alpha) is implicated in epithelial growth and transformation.
Purpose of the Study:
- To investigate TGF alpha expression in benign and malignant prostatic biopsies.
- To evaluate TGF alpha's role in malignant epithelial transformation and as a prognostic indicator.
- To compare radioimmunoassay and immunohistochemistry for detecting TGF alpha in prostate tissue.
Main Methods:
- Analysis of 71 prostatic biopsies (27 benign, 34 malignant).
- Quantification of TGF alpha using radioimmunoassay.
- Localization of TGF alpha expression via immunohistochemistry.
Main Results:
- Radioimmunoassay detected TGF alpha in 71% of benign and 69% of malignant biopsies.
- Immunohistochemistry revealed TGF alpha in 15% of benign and 53% of malignant biopsies.
- Positive TGF alpha staining was observed in premalignant lesions and stromal elements.
Conclusions:
- Immunohistochemistry is more selective than radioimmunoassay for TGF alpha detection in heterogeneous prostate tissue.
- TGF alpha expression is elevated in malignant prostate biopsies.
- Immunostaining for TGF alpha may improve the detection of premalignant and early malignant prostate lesions.
